Output 438d564e0828283b07908adbdc0bc214ac161ec28b7bd6a12e0c76bc6645654b:0

value
1573208
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5b8ccefcfc24037189e4710852cabd999faf7b24 OP_EQUAL
address
3A366YqZpTfk3djmtmULay1U72SCETGjwy
transaction
438d564e0828283b07908adbdc0bc214ac161ec28b7bd6a12e0c76bc6645654b
spent
true